In a time when childhood was often overshadowed by societal expectations, "Elizabeth, Betsy, and Bess—Schoolmates" by Amy Ella Blanchard captures the vibrant lives of three schoolgirl friends. Set against the backdrop of early 20th-century education, this charming children’s novel explores themes of friendship, creativity, and the joys of learning. As Elizabeth, Betsy, and Bess embark on imaginative adventures, they challenge the norms of their era, showcasing the importance of camaraderie and self-expression. Ideal for students and educators alike, this story serves as a delightful reminder of the unbreakable bonds of friendship and the transformative power of imagination.
